Material Differences

Dirt bike gloves and regular gloves differ in their materials, with dirt bike gloves often featuring more padding in the palm area for enhanced impact protection during riding. This additional padding helps to absorb shock and reduce the risk of injury to your hands while navigating rough terrain on your bike. In contrast, regular gloves tend to have a more uniform thickness with no specific padding.

Motocross gloves are designed with the specific needs of riders in mind. They prioritize protective features such as knuckle padding or carbon fiber cups for finger protection. These added elements provide an extra layer of defense against potential impacts or crashes. The knuckle protection helps to shield your hands from injury, while the carbon fiber cups offer increased impact resistance and durability.

Furthermore, motocross gloves are also designed to provide optimal dexterity and maneuverability. They're typically made from lighter and more flexible materials, allowing for greater freedom of movement while riding. This is in contrast to mechanics gloves, which are often made with materials like Clarino or Chamude for durability and resistance to heat and abrasion. While mechanics gloves are essential for handling tools, they may not provide the same level of flexibility and protection as motocross gloves.

Impact Protection Features

To ensure optimal protection during off-road riding, dirt bike gloves incorporate impact protection features such as padded knuckles and finger guards. These features are specifically designed to shield riders from potential injuries during high-impact situations while riding. Dirt bike gloves prioritize impact protection and often incorporate strategic padding and reinforced areas to safeguard hands and fingers from impacts and abrasions.

One common impact protection feature found in dirt bike gloves is extra padding. This additional padding is strategically placed in the palm area to provide enhanced impact protection during falls or collisions. It helps to absorb and distribute the force of impact, reducing the risk of injury to the hands.

Advanced dirt bike gloves take impact protection a step further by utilizing carbon fiber cups or reinforced materials for the knuckles and fingers. Carbon fiber is a lightweight yet strong material that offers excellent impact resistance. By incorporating carbon fiber cups or reinforced materials, these gloves provide robust protection for the most vulnerable areas of the hand.

In addition to padded knuckles and carbon fiber reinforcements, some dirt bike gloves also feature insulation on the top. This insulation acts as an extra layer of protection, shielding the hand from impact and providing added warmth in colder riding conditions.

Breathability and Ventilation

Enhancing comfort and performance, the breathability and ventilation in dirt bike gloves allow for optimal airflow and moisture-wicking, keeping your hands cool and dry during intense rides. Dirt bike gloves are specifically designed to provide breathability and ventilation to combat the heat and sweat that comes with off-road riding. The use of advanced materials and strategic vent placement ensures that your hands stay comfortable and in control.

Here is a table to help you visualize the breathability and ventilation features in dirt bike gloves:

Features Benefits
Mesh Panels Promote airflow and allow heat to escape, keeping your hands cool.
Perforations Help in dissipating heat and prevent sweat buildup.
Breathable Materials Reduce discomfort and blistering caused by prolonged use in hot and humid conditions.
Strategic Vent Placement Ensures optimal airflow, contributing to overall comfort and control while riding.

Dirt bike gloves often incorporate breathable materials such as carbon fiber and a layer of synthetic fabric. These materials not only enhance breathability but also offer durability and protection. By allowing air to circulate and wicking away moisture, dirt bike gloves keep your hands dry and maintain a comfortable grip on the handlebars.
